Look for psychologists who are transparent about their credentials, licensing status, and approach to treatment. A professional should provide a written summary of their fees and policies before you begin sessions. They should also explain their clinical method and what you can expect from therapy. Be cautious of providers who pressure you into long-term commitments immediately, offer only cash payment with no receipt, or have no verifiable professional presence. Licensed practitioners in Alaska are held to ethical standards; verify their standing with the state licensing board.

Psychologists hold doctoral degrees and are trained in assessment, diagnosis, and therapy. They can administer psychological and neuropsychological tests. Counselors typically hold master's degrees and focus on supportive therapy. Your choice depends on whether you need formal diagnosis or specialized testing.
